Established in 1989, the JSW Foundation (erstwhile Jindal Education and Medical Trust and Jindal South-West Foundation) is the social development arm of JSW group governed by the ideology that every life is important and must be given fair opportunities to make the best out of it. The Foundation takes conscious steps to support and empower communities, primarily located around its plants. The Foundation is working relentlessly to tackle the issue related to health & nutrition, facilitating to make learning more effective and meaningful, empowering the youth through employable skill programs, ensuring water security through long-term watershed development programs, providing access to sanitation facilities in rural areas to make them open defecation free, preserving and conserving national heritage and promoting sports.

The JSW Foundation has a footprint across 11 states and 15 districts reaching out to 1 million individuals in the villages located around the manufacturing locations.

Its educational interventions have positively impacted more than 130,000 under-privileged children in rural locations while its Agriculture, Women SHG & Rural BPO initiatives have created new livelihood sources for more than 16,000 farmers and 10,000 rural women. The Foundation has provided access to sanitation by constructing more than 7500 community toilets in rural villages. It has also helped more than 200,000 needy individuals access Government welfare schemes. JSW Foundation's work in Art & Heritage is focussed on restoring India’s monuments such as Chandramauleshwar Temple in Hampi, Kenneseth Eliyahoo Synagogue in Mumbai among others. These restorations have been recognized globally and won prestigious international awards.

JSW Skills Schools
JSW Skills School, an initiative of JSW Foundation, aims to improve the employability of the youth and women by offering industry-centric courses for vocational skill enhancement.

Kilbil Project
The Kilbil Project has focused on strengthening of the Anganwadi centres and workers through various training programs. To ensure this continues, the essence of the project is now being replicated in other JSW locations too.

Livelhoods of Farmers in Palghar
JSW Foundation is working with the Government of Maharashtra to overcome challenges in various villages of Palghar district. Since 80% of the population in the district is tribal, certain inherent occupational and social factors lead to acute problems in areas of health and agriculture.
